]> www.vanbest.org Git - sasc-ng.git/commitdiff
beautify key saving
authormirv <unknown>
Thu, 3 Jan 2008 14:35:25 +0000 (15:35 +0100)
committermirv <unknown>
Thu, 3 Jan 2008 14:35:25 +0000 (15:35 +0100)
systems/seca/seca.c
systems/viaccess/viaccess.c

index 086a0f32016646242999909308715dbcfd80561a..bae282adf44ad7b2c17c70e2b9c392964ffea4a3 100644 (file)
@@ -129,8 +129,7 @@ bool cPlainKeySeca::Parse(const char *line)
       if(IsBNKey()) {
         if(C2(keynr)=='E' && len==PLAINLEN_SECA_E) {
           // support short exponent keys
-          memset(&skey[len],0,keylen-len);
-          len=keylen;
+          keylen=len;
           }
         }
       else {
index 96b2ba9ee48cb00cae9afc4f8fe36bff24dc77af..cee8c8bd8303871d209365040bc54abe972f2607 100644 (file)
@@ -47,6 +47,7 @@ ADD_MODULE(L_SYS,lm_sys)
 
 class cPlainKeyVia : public cPlainKeyStd {
 protected:
+  virtual int IdSize(void) { return 6; }
   virtual cString PrintKeyNr(void);
 public:
   cPlainKeyVia(bool Super);